What types of small business loans does Truist offer?

Truist offers a variety of small business loans, including:

Term loans: Term loans are a great option for businesses that need a lump sum of money to purchase equipment, expand their operations, or cover other expenses. Terms loans are typically repaid over a period of 1 to 5 years.
Lines of credit: Lines of credit are a flexible financing option that allows businesses to borrow money as needed. Lines of credit are typically used to cover short-term expenses, such as inventory or operating costs.
SBA loans: SBA loans are backed by the Small Business Administration and offer low interest rates and favorable terms. SBA loans are a great option for businesses that are unable to obtain financing from traditional lenders.

Loan Options

Truist Bank offers a diverse array of small business loans, including term loans, lines of credit, and equipment financing. Each type of loan is designed to meet different business needs and goals. Let’s explore each option in detail:

  • Term Loans: Term loans are typically one-time lump sum payments that you pay back over a fixed period, usually ranging from a few months to several years. These loans are ideal for financing major purchases such as equipment or real estate.

  • Lines of Credit: Lines of credit are flexible financing options that allow you to borrow up to a predetermined amount of money as needed. You only pay interest on the amount you actually use. Lines of credit are a great way to cover unexpected expenses or ongoing operating costs.

  • Equipment Financing: Equipment financing is specifically designed to help businesses purchase or lease equipment essential to their operations. These loans typically have longer repayment terms and lower interest rates than other types of small business loans.

Factors to Consider

Before applying for a small business loan, there are several factors to consider:

  • Business Plan: Having a solid business plan is crucial for securing a loan. It should outline your business goals, revenue projections, and financial strategies.

  • Credit History: Your personal and business credit history will play a significant role in determining your loan eligibility and interest rate. Maintaining a strong credit score is essential.

  • Collateral: Lenders may require you to provide collateral, such as real estate or equipment, to secure the loan. This can increase your chances of approval and reduce your interest rate.

Interest Rates and Fees

The interest rates and fees for Truist Bank small business loans vary depending on the loan type, the loan amount, and the borrower’s creditworthiness. For example, a business with a strong credit history and a low debt-to-income ratio will likely qualify for a lower interest rate than a business with a weaker credit history and a higher debt-to-income ratio.

In addition to interest, borrowers may also have to pay fees, such as an origination fee, a loan servicing fee, and a prepayment penalty fee. These fees can vary depending on the loan type and the lender. In most instances, these costs can be rolled into the loan amount or paid at closing.

Loan Terms

Truist Bank small business loans typically have repayment terms of 1 to 5 years. However, some loans may have longer or shorter repayment terms, depending on the loan type and the borrower’s needs. For seasonal operations, there may be an option to forgo payments for several months of the year. This can be immensely helpful for funding payroll during those lean winter months, for example.

Borrowers can make monthly, quarterly, or annual payments on their loans. The minimum payment amount will vary depending on the loan type and the loan amount.

Disadvantages

Truist Bank small business loans also have some disadvantages, such as the need to meet certain eligibility requirements and the possibility of high interest rates and fees.

To qualify for a Truist Bank small business loan, you’ll need to demonstrate a strong credit history, a solid business plan, and sufficient collateral. The interest rates and fees may also vary depending on your creditworthiness and the loan terms you choose.

Additionally, the application process for a Truist Bank small business loan can be lengthy and involve submitting a multitude of documents. This can be time-consuming and may require the assistance of a financial professional.

Furthermore, Truist Bank small business loans often come with restrictive covenants and conditions. These can limit your flexibility in managing your business and may impact your ability to make certain financial decisions.

Lastly, it’s worth considering that Truist Bank small business loans may not be suitable for all businesses. If you have a poor credit history or insufficient collateral, you may struggle to qualify. Alternatively, if you need a small amount of capital, you might find that other financing options, such as business credit cards or invoice factoring, are a better fit.
